Nothington rarities
Nothington rarities

Lost Along the Way, a new collection of Nothington b-sides and rarities, is now streaming at Noisey.com. The 16-song lbum releases on Oct. 8 on Red Scare Industries--the label that also released their last LP, Borrowed Time, in 2011.
